Deal With It top ten

Well, with all the hard work it's nice to put our feet up and take a view back of all that happened on Saturday. Here's our top-ten features of the day:

10: we had a gloriously sunny day, not something to take lightly this Summer!
9: we had a good turn-out. We were hoping for around 300 people to pass through over the time we there - we definitely got that.
8: Sue (and Adam) excelled herself in her 'Snack Hut' - she raised around £110 for Hope UK
7: the bouncy castle and mendhi proved extremely popular with large queues
6: Doreen's Line Dancing troop were certainly a hit - it was particularly good to see a few people get up stage to have a go!
5: we had 12 stalls there - most of them providing important information about drugs and alcohol
4: there was plenty of opportunity for people to make new friends and meet others from the Ocean Estate
3: the park became a place of fun and real community for the day - no drug dealing to be seen
2: the drug action forum was able to recruit some new faces and lots of really good conversations about drugs issues were shared.
1: most importantly the issue of drug misuse was brought to the fore and the community came together to show that we really want to 'deal with it'

Thanks particularly to Niki, Ruzina, Sue, Nick and Ishaque for all their organisation in making the day happen at all. Roll on next year!
